The best way to diagnose anorexia nervosa is by a qualified medical or psychological doctor. The diagnosis may start with the patient’s primary care physician and if anorexia nervosa is suspected, a consultation with a psychologist may be suggested. From there, a psychologist will usually ask some questions about the patient’s life, eating habits and other pertinent information. After doing so, a diagnosis is usually reached by both the psychologist and primary physician. 4
Anorexia nervosa is usually treated with behavioral therapy and counseling. A patient with anorexia nervosa may also be prompted to keep a journal or diary for treatment purposes. This depends on the psychologist’s approach to treatment. 4
